Why do people get charges like this from The Lemon Tree Hotel & Suites?
- Incidental Charges: Guests may incur charges for incidentals such as snacks, drinks, or other items taken from the mini-bar or hotel store.
- Room Service Fees: Charges can originate from orders placed through room service during the stay.
- Parking Fees: Some guests reported additional charges for parking, especially for overnight stays at the hotel.
- Early Check-In or Late Check-Out: Fees may apply if guests request to check in earlier than standard times or check out later than permitted.
- Tipping or Gratuity: Room service or other in-hotel services may automatically include gratuity in the total bill.
- Third-Party Booking Fees: Reservations made through third-party sites might include additional service fees that could reflect as charges post-stay.
- Subscriptions or Loyalty Programs: If guests enrolled in loyalty programs, they might see charges related to subscription fees or points redemption processes.
- Cancellation Fees: If a guest fails to cancel a reservation in accordance with the hotel's cancellation policy, they could be charged.
- Extra Guests: Charges may be incurred for additional guests beyond the standard occupancy for the room.
- Paid Amenities or Services: Use of gym facilities, spa services, or other paid amenities can also lead to unexpected charges on the bill.
If I see this charge, what should I do?
If you see this charge and arenāt expecting it, you have various options.
First, try to contact the lemontreehotelanaheim.com via one of the support methods we listed below and inquire about the charge. See if they will refund it and cancel any associated subscriptions you might have.
If the lemontreehotelanaheim.com refused to issue a refund or you cannot get in touch with the company, call your bank or financial institution and open a credit card dispute. Record screenshot evidence from your prior conversations with lemontreehotelanaheim.com, and use that to open your credit card dispute.
